无聊的时候自己搞一个小程序抽签,试试手气如何
我曾在重庆磁器口古镇花了一元钱进行抽签玩玩而已,这个设计的人挺聪明,无人值守,自己扫码付款一元,随机抽签,这相当于一个微型印钞机呀,老板估计财务自由了。
其实这个也可以用Excel来编一个,不过没有抽签的那种手感,电子版的完全不一样。
我在A列和B列编写如下内容。
绘制一个按钮,如下效果
当你无聊的时候,就可以随机抽签,试试手气,抽奖也是类似这样做出来的。
按钮里的代码如下:
每次点击一下,随机抽签。
代码解释一下:
Dim 语句为声明数据类型
Randomize 语句确保每次打开文件随机产生,没有这一句,每次打开文件点击第一次出现的都是相同的。
INT(最大-最小)*rnd+1)固定语句,可以获取最小到最大随机数。这里最大为第16行,最小为第1行,所以16-1 。
Cells(myrow,1)为第1列随机行,cells(myrow,2)第2列随机行。
Vbcrlf 换行显示。中间用&拼结一下。
显示如下效果
至此解释完毕。
领取专属 10元无门槛券
私享最新 技术干货